When homeowners consider changing a bay window, it is crucial to understand the estimated expenses included. Here's a standard breakdown of prospective expenses:
Vinyl Bay Windows: ₤ 300 - ₤ 1,200Wood Bay Windows: ₤ 800 - ₤ 2,500Fiberglass Bay Windows: ₤ 600 - ₤ 2,000Custom Bay Windows: ₤ 1,000 - ₤ 5,000
Each of these estimates consists of material expenses but leaves out labor costs, which can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300 per window, depending upon the aspects discussed above.

1. How long does it take to replace a bay window?

The common installation time for a bay window is about 4-8 hours for a basic size with a professional team. Custom or larger setups may take longer.

2. Can I change a bay window myself?

While DIY replacement is possible, it is suggested to hire professionals due to complexities included, including structural issues and ensuring an appropriate seal.

3. Will replacing my bay window increase my energy performance?

Yes, modern bay windows with updated insulation and glazing can considerably enhance energy efficiency, lowering energy bills gradually.

5. What upkeep do Exterior Bay Window Installers windows need?

Upkeep may consist of routine cleaning, resealing, and inspecting for prospective drafts or leakages. Wood frames need more attention than vinyl or fiberglass frames.
